Upper bushing is available from Honda still.
BUSH, GUIDE
51414-469-003
About $9, depending on where you order from. On-line parts sites will have better prices than the parts counter at your local shop (most likely).
FYI: The OEM fork seals are available for about $16 (I'd recommend OEM over aftermarket)
SEAL SET, FR. FORK
51490-KBH-305
I couldn't find a part number for the lower bushing on the fork tube.

They all have a bushing at the bottom of the fork tube (84/84 R, 85/86R, 350x) they just don't appear to sell it separately. 83/84R and 85/86R fork parts aren't interchangeable. The 83/84R forks are a smaller diameter than the 85/86R forks.
What condition is yours in? There is typically a greyish coating all over the bushing. It can be worn through a little bit and still be ok. If your bushing is copper colored all the way around uniformly, then it may be time to try to find a replacement.
